General Statement of Duties
Performs routine maintenance and upkeep of the grounds at all County parks.
Distinguishing Features of the Class
An employee in this class is responsible for maintaining the landscaping and cleanliness of all County parks and facilities to provide a safe environment for park visitors and athletic teams. Work is performed under the regular supervision of the Grounds Maintenance Coordinator.
Illustrative Examples of Work
- Maintains grounds; mows and weed eats; picks up litter and trash.
- Adheres to the department’s safety rules and regulations.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
Recruitment and Selection Guidelines
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
- Ability to operate mowing and weed eating equipment.
- Ability to clean public restrooms including sweeping, mopping, sanitizing bathroom fixtures, and restocking bathroom supplies, changing light bulbs, picking up outside/inside litter; and disposing of litter.
-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with other grounds staff and the general public.
Physical Requirements
- Must be able to physically perform the basic life operational support functions of climbing, balancing, stooping, kneeling, crouching, reaching, standing, walking, pushing, pulling, lifting, grasping and repetitive motions.
- Must be agile and able to move about freely.
- Must be able to perform very medium work exerting up to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or in excess of 20 pounds of force frequently, and/or up to 10 pounds of force constantly to move objects.
- Must possess visual acuity to operate machines.
- Must possess the visual acuity to determine the accuracy, neatness and thoroughness of work assigned.
- Worker is subject to outside environmental conditions; exposure to temperatures above 100 degrees for periods of more than an hour.
- Worker is subject to noise.
- Worker is subject to vibration.
- Worker is subject to hazards including a variety of physical conditions such as proximity to moving mechanical parts.
Education and Experience
- High school education; or any equivalent combination of training and experience which provides the required skills, knowledge and abilities.
Licenses and Certifications
- Valid North Carolina Driver License.
